Discord MCP

Caller-owned Discord operations for AI agents - 208 typed tools, safety controls, resumable guild builds, and Activity Evidence.
72 stars8 forksTypeScriptUpdated 8/16/2026100% free · open source
What it does

Discord-mcp allows non-technical founders to manage Discord operations for AI agents with safety controls, resumable guild builds, and activity evidence using 208 typed tools.

When to use it
  • When you need to automate Discord tasks for your AI-powered startup
  • When you require safety controls and activity evidence for your Discord community
  • When you want to resume building your Discord guild from a previous state

Discord MCP is a very large TypeScript project (~149k lines across 924 code files, plus 2 test files). Setup is light: installs like a normal app. Reading the code is optional. Last commit this month, Apache-2.0 license, has a test suite.
